Output dbefa6b40129127896ef42ffdcedfa2773765e87a617a71243041992159019b1:17

value
30559588
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95d59d8207b17a4ad8daa231cd3dd09d5357ec51 OP_EQUALVERIFY OP_CHECKSIG
address
1EfFaqEQXRXHAWKmZ4j58Srx8RwXuwALRX
transaction
dbefa6b40129127896ef42ffdcedfa2773765e87a617a71243041992159019b1
spent
true